    In this episode of the Liquid Shape podcast, host Cody Perez discusses the challenges of gaining support from friends and family for creative endeavors. He explores the reasons behind the lack of engagement, such as jealousy, fear of association, and the complexities of social media algorithms. The conversation highlights the importance of consistent support and the psychological barriers that prevent people from engaging with those close to them. Cody also emphasizes the value of perseverance in the face of adversity and the need for creators to continue pushing forward despite the lack of support from their immediate circles.

    Guest: Stephanie Tice

    In this episode of the Liquid Shape Podcast, host Cody interviews multi-talented artist and model Stephanie Tice. They discuss her journey into modeling and art, the passion behind her creative processes, and the importance of finding inspiration. Stephanie shares her experiences in the modeling industry, the impact of AI on art and music, and offers advice for aspiring artists. The conversation highlights the significance of collaboration, staying true to oneself, and the therapeutic nature of creating art.

    host Cody Perez interviews Joshua Holland, a multi-talented artist and producer at Greenlight Studios. They discuss the importance of being a multi-instrumentalist, the challenges musicians face in the industry, and the role of a producer in shaping music. The conversation also delves into the impact of AI on music creation, emphasizing that while AI can assist in the creative process, it should be viewed as a tool rather than a replacement for human creativity. Throughout the discussion, they highlight the significance of passion, taking action, and embracing the uncomfortable aspects of music production.

    The 2nd segment features guest Eric Sheets. Eric shares his inspiring journey of overcoming significant health challenges, including cerebral palsy, meningitis, and scoliosis. Eric discusses the impact of bullying during his childhood, his love for music and wrestling, and how these experiences shaped his identity. He reflects on the importance of community, mental health, and the lessons learned from his struggles with substance use. Eric emphasizes the power of music as a form of therapy and encourages listeners to seek help when needed, reminding them that life can get better.

    The 2nd segment of the podcast, Cody interviews Knothead, a prominent hip hop artist from the Pacific Northwest. They discuss Knothead's early life, musical influences, and the impact of the grunge era on his artistic identity. The conversation delves into the challenges of navigating the music industry, the evolution of music consumption, and the importance of mental health. Knothead shares his journey of healing and creativity, offering valuable advice for aspiring musicians. The episode highlights the significance of staying true to one's passion and the complexities of being an artist in today's world.
